Performance & Mileage

All eight cars will pair a small turbocharged petrol engine with an electric motor. This combo typically delivers 0‑100 km/h in 9‑11 seconds and keeps fuel consumption between 18‑24 km/l, depending on weight and drivetrain. Real‑world tests by early reviewers suggest the mileage claims are realistic, especially in city traffic where the electric motor can handle low‑speed cruising.

Price & Rivals

Pricing will start around INR 12 lakh for compact hatchbacks and go up to INR 28 lakh for midsize SUVs. The price brackets place these hybrids directly against popular diesel and petrol models, giving buyers a greener alternative without a huge premium. Brands like Maruti Suzuki, Hyundai, and Mahindra are positioning their hybrids to compete with the likes of the new Kia Seltos and the Tata Altroz.
